    Apologies for the confusion here. Stories are added to search when they receive two or more followers.  The rationale behind this constraint is that search functions much more efficiently when many ’test’ projects are filtered out.  

    I’m working on a feature to make these types of constraints more transparent when creating a new story.

          I have the same oddity occurring with Human Resources and The Phantom Forest, though neither of these books is actually published yet. 

          Although it’s listed as downloadable, you can see on the product page that it has a status of ’In Production’ - whereas books that are available (and so can be downloaded) have a status of ’Available Now’. 


          When a book is actually available, you should see something like this - a tab labelled ’Download’ on the product page, e.g:
